Publisher Description:
For beginners eager to explore and for more seasoned kayakers yearning to take longer expeditions, Kayaking Made Easy is the perfect handbook. Brimming with excellent advice about every aspect of flat-water kayaking, this guide offers tried-and-true techniques for enjoying this popular sport. Clearly written and generously illustrated, Kayaking Made Easy presents a step-by-step approach, first familiarizing you with the gear, then proceeding through the various strokes, and finally covering the complexities of long-distance navigation. A supportive and enthusiastic instructor, author Dennis Stuhaug will show you how to choose the right hull for your needs; outfit your kayak with seat, flotation, spray deck and other fittings; master the basic maneuvers, from the sweep stroke to the sculling brace; assemble a kayaking wardrobe that provides comfort and warmth without breaking your budget; safely navigate the hazards of wind, fog, eddies, and rip currents; and ensure that all of your kayaking companions, including the kids, have a terrific time. Whether you are putting paddle to the water for the first time or planning a lengthy voyage, this comprehensive guide should be on the top of your reading list.
